English: Egg type compression insulator, used to electrically insulate support cables (guy wires) for utility poles and antenna masts. This design utilizes the superior strength of the ceramic material under compression, as opposed to tension, to support higher loads. Also, if the insulator breaks, the ends of the cable remain attached to each other.
